Output 76e155535fe9d427056c4c8ec30e5df21b6a7fcc709e2cfd40f5a106c44de762:12

value
683958367
script pubkey
OP_0 OP_PUSHBYTES_32 a1b7e267227e1eaf9f737fad0d92061c6498f0706129426773dab4a45b79c8b6
address
bc1q5xm7yeez0c02l8mn07ksmysxr3jf3ursvy55yemnm262gkmeezmq7fd56r
transaction
76e155535fe9d427056c4c8ec30e5df21b6a7fcc709e2cfd40f5a106c44de762
spent
true